Reducing tee 57_3.5x33_3mm GOST 17376-2001 steel, welded for connecting a pipe of smaller diameter to the main pipeline, made of low-alloy carbon steel, used in pipelines of gas, chemical, energy and oil industries.
57_3.5x33_3mm GOST 17376-2001 have different diameters of the through holes of the body and neck and are therefore called transitional . Steel transition tee 57_3.5x33_3 mm GOST 17376-2001 is used for branching pipelines of smaller diameter to the longitudinal axis of the main line.
At domestic and foreign enterprises for the production of pipeline fittings , various methods are used for the manufacture of transition tees 57_3.5x33_3 mm GOST 17376-2001 :
- mold casting;
- cutting parts with a gas cutter from a pipe billet, followed by welding;
- stamping of a solid forging with subsequent drilling of holes;
- stamping from a sheet with subsequent welding;
- stamping from pipe segments.
Technical conditions of operation (application) of tees 57_3.5x33_3 mm are established on the basis of the results of strength tests, taking into account all external and internal power loads, properties of substances transported through the pipeline and environmental influences.
